Transaction 522cc94bce3633804c20ec30bcae7b6909f561b28efb6628dd4ed9a93ae26f0d
1 Input
1 Outputs
- 522cc94bce3633804c20ec30bcae7b6909f561b28efb6628dd4ed9a93ae26f0d:0
value 2407314
address bc1qgkwjk3ae7jqlqq25cawwuld8df5nhjxtwdhf0s